#a70f03 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a70f03 is composed of 65.5% red, 5.9%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91% magenta, 98.2%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 4.4 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 33.3%. #a70f03 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1e06 with #4f0000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#a70f03 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a70f03 has RGB values of R:167, G:15,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.98,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10948355.

Shades and Tints of #a70f03
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0100 is the darkest color, while #fff9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a70f03
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595251 is the less saturated color, while #a70f03 is the most saturated one.
